Opis kursor jest 7-krotka chociaż tylko jedna kolumna w zestawie wyników

głosy
0

Używam sqlitezłącze i zbadaniu cursorwróciłam z query:

  curs = s.conn.cursor()
  curs.execute(select count(distinct category) as ncats from part)
  rows = curs.fetchall()

Bada się również curs.description()w debugera widzimy to jest 7-krotnym pojedynczej kolumny ncatsPlus 6 Nones.

print(f'cursor description type: {type(curs.description)} 
        len: {len(curs.description[0])}')

cursor description type: <class 'tuple'> len: 7

Więc im więcej tym lepiej ?? Co to są za - i należy się spodziewać, aby zawsze być tam sześć dodatkowych uczestników w wynikach?

wprowadzić

Utwórz 19/03/2020 o 21:55
źródło użytkownik
W innych językach...                            

Cookies help us deliver our services. By using our services, you agree to our use of cookies. Learn more